my 95 GMC has a problem with maintaining amperage when the truck is in gear at idle with lights and accessories on, and causes lights to dim. It's especially noticable when the blower motor is running in med. or high speed. In park idle RPM's are about 725, in gear idle RPM is about 625. In park amps are about 13, in gear with acc.'s on amps drop to about 10.5, Ive had the system checked several times over the years and the garages say system checks out fine, and just this summer the alt. went out and was replaced and with the new alt. system operates in the same manner, the battery is also new, are the RPM's too low or is this just typical of this charging system. Also when the truck is first started after sitting for the night the amps are about 16 untill its been running awhile and warms up.
